THERE will be fun for all the family across Dudley borough this half-term.

Mini detectives will be able to search Wordsley's Red House Glass Cone for clues during a free pet duck trail that will run between February 18-25.

The museum will also have a range of craft activities on offer throughout the holidays.

Dudley Canal and Tunnel Trust is offering 45 minute boat trips, followed by wintry weather themed crafts on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day or Friday mornings of the half term week.

The boat departs at 10am and a child ticket costs £4.75.

A pancake family fun day will take place at the Moor Shopping Centre, Brierley Hill, on Saturday, February 25.

There will be free pancake testing, children’s fairground rides, a cookery stage, pancake flipping competitions and recipe ideas.
